    Be very cautious with updating to the new version of iOS. Make sure that all the apps you rely on work before you take the leap - maybe you can test them first with a secondary device.

    Also something from our from our latest newsletter:

    Right now there's a bug in iOS 8 on cellular devices (that's the iPhone and iPad WiFi + Cellular) that stops Audiobus from working when just connected to a cellular network. If this happens to you, simply turn on Airplane Mode, or make sure you're on a WiFi network. Devices without a cellular radio are not affected. Apple have been made aware of the issue, and we hope a fix will be out soon.
